Bird & Bird's French corporate team advises L'Appart Fitness on its fund raising and acquisition of Amazonia, Gigagym and Wideclub

Bird & Bird's French corporate team has advised L’Appart Fitness in its refinancing and subsequent acquisition of Nextalis, a pioneer of the French fitness business operating under brands such as Amazonia, Gigagym and Wideclub.

The financing of the acquisition was provided by Amundi Private Equity Funds and a debt financing provided by LCL and Crédit Agricole Sud-Rhône-Alpes. 

Following the acquisition, the new group comprises of 120 gyms, with an expected turnover of € 60- € 80 million this year,ranking it among the top players in France. 

Patrick Mazerot, the president and founder of L’Appart Fitness, keeps the majority of the group’s equity and allowed some of the group’s employees to take a minority stake as an incentive. L’Appart Fitness will continue to build and expand its market share. 

Partner David Malcoiffe (Bird & Bird, Corporate Lyon) led the Bird & Bird team, which included Lionel Berthelet (Counsel, Lyon), Pierre Guigue (Associate, Lyon), Joana Piperno (Associate, Lyon) and Marine Besson (Associate, Lyon).
